

The individuals involved, identified as two indian nationals and one british national, orchestrated the scheme that included proceeds from illegal activities such as drug trafficking, fraud, and tax evasion in the UK. A thoroughly organized operation resulted in the arrests of the suspects and the freezing of bank accounts implicated in the money laundering endeavors. The achievements of these intricate operations were made possible through the collaborative efforts of the Public Funds Prosecution in dubai, the dubai Economic Security Centre, the Anti-Money Laundering Unit of the dubai Police, the uae Financial Intelligence Unit, dubai Customs, and the international Cooperation Department of the uae Ministry of Justice.
